Abstract

The markings are made on the press-mould in a shape distinct from the surface characteristics of the surrounding lens area, so that, when the contact lens is mfd. the marking appears as an embossment. The marking which so becomes an integral part of the resulting contact lens, may be used as a code symbol or some such distinctive feature.
